4 out of 5 stars Best Music Game Ever !   May 26, 2008
Thought I'd base my review on the actual game instead of the price like most other people !
Harmonix are without doubt the kings of music games and this picks up where Guitar Hero 2 left off .
Gameplay pretty much follows the standard scrolling note format for guitar bass and drums and uses a system similar to singstar for the vocals - all of which work really well and there are 4 skill levels to suit all abilities - everyone from newbies to Guitar Hero veterans can have fun with this !
Get some mates round to play the band world tour mode and it's possibly the most fun you'll have with your 360 - the single player career mode is certainly enjoyable too but not as in depth - the fact that you can't play world tour on your own is perhaps the only disappointment .
Vastly improved graphics , loads of downloadable content and full compatibility with guitar hero guitars (360 only) round off a very impressive package .
Yes it is expensive if you buy the whole kit in one go from scratch , but for a game this good it's actually worth the asking price for once .

4 out of 5 stars Pricing is a big issue, but still a great game...   May 24, 2008
 1 out of 2 found this review helpful

There are already plenty of comments about pricing so I want to quickly get it out of the way that I agree that it's a rip off.

Personally I think if you want this game you should consider what instruments you may already have, e.g. I already have a Guitar Hero 3 Les Paul controller, and a Live headset which allows you to do vocals (just plug into a seperate controller). The drums would be nice but I already have 2 out of 4 instruments and will only playing on my own anyway so I'm happy with that. I may buy the drums someday if they go down in price. Therefore I only bought the game disc.

Even playing on my own as lead guitarist I found this game brilliant, as much fun as previous Guitar Hero games - to me in that sense I'm looking at it as basically a really big song pack, which is no bad thing. I think most people could get a lot of fun out of this game just doing the same thing. Unfortunately you are missing out the game's main selling point playing this way, which is why I have marked it down slightly.

For a truly amazing solo experience however, make sure you setup your guitar as player 1, then connect either a generic USB microphone or a controller with the Live headset plugged in (you DON'T need an official Rock Band microphone to do vocals) as player 2, download the Oasis song pack, and play "Don't Look Back In Anger" as both lead guitarist and lead singer - simply awesome!!!

Hopefully someday I will get the chance to play the game as it was meant to be, with all the instruments and a full band. For now though (and for anyone in a similar position to me) I would recommend Rock Band as an excellent game and well worth getting!!!
